Synopsis

 David takes his two children on holiday to the Adriatic Sea, hoping to hold their fractured bilingual family together. His 17-year-old daughter, Klára, struggling with an eating disorder, falls in love with a local boy, Denis. When he is accused of murder, David rushes the children back home. Klára’s condition spirals, landing her in hospital. The only thing uniting her parents is their need to save her. And desperate times call for desperate measures.

About the Director

 He  studied at FAMU in Prague, developing a passion for films exploring human nature, family relationships, and personal expectations. His first two films premiered at Berlin and San Sebastián IFFs, while his third feature, Winter Flies, won Best Director at Karlovy Vary IFF 2018, six Czech Lion Awards, and screened at Toronto IFF. His next film, Bird Atlas, premiered at Karlovy Vary IFF 2021. His English-language debut, Ungrateful Beings, premiered in the Main Competition at the 2025 San Sebastián IFF.
